This Global Certificate Course in Partnership Tax Planning Strategies equips participants with the knowledge and skills to navigate the complex landscape of international tax regulations concerning partnerships.
Learning outcomes include mastering advanced tax planning techniques specific to partnerships, understanding international tax treaties and their impact on partnership structures, and developing proficiency in cross-border tax compliance. You'll gain expertise in transfer pricing, profit allocation, and the effective use of tax incentives within a global context.
The course duration is typically structured to accommodate busy professionals, often delivered in a flexible, self-paced online format spread over several weeks or months. Specific course lengths vary based on the provider.
This course holds significant industry relevance for tax professionals, accountants, financial advisors, and anyone involved in the management or structuring of international partnerships. Understanding international partnership tax is crucial for optimizing business operations and ensuring compliance, reducing tax liabilities and mitigating risk.
Upon completion, graduates will be well-positioned to advise clients on effective partnership tax planning strategies, contributing to better financial outcomes and reducing potential tax disputes. The certification demonstrates a high level of expertise in this specialized area of international taxation.
The curriculum covers topics like tax optimization for multinational partnerships, BEPS (Base Erosion and Profit Shifting) implications, and the latest developments in international tax law. Practical case studies and real-world examples further enhance understanding.
